How they compare
Thailand currently reports 1.01 UIS estimate against 0.8672 UIS estimate in WB: East Asia & Pacific, a difference of 0.1428 UIS estimate.
That makes Thailand's figure about 1.2 times WB: East Asia & Pacific's.
The two have swapped places 3 times across 12 shared years of data; in 2012 it was WB: East Asia & Pacific ahead.
Thailand ranks 69th and WB: East Asia & Pacific ranks 71st of 168 countries.
Across the 2 decades both report, Thailand averaged higher in 1 and WB: East Asia & Pacific in 1.
